Introduction
Into mid-2011, the world’s worst meals disaster is being felt in East Africa, in Ethiopia, Somalia and Kenya.
Regardless of successive failed rains, the disaster has been criticized as avoidable and man-made. It’s because the scenario had been predicted many months earlier than by a global early warning system. Each the worldwide group and governments within the area have been accused of doing little or no within the lead as much as this disaster. As well as, excessive meals costs have pressured meals out of the attain of many individuals, whereas battle in Somalia has exacerbated the scenario.
Because the worldwide group Oxfam describes: 12 million persons are in dire want of meals, clear water, and fundamental sanitation. Lack of life on an enormous scale is a really actual threat, and the disaster is ready to worsen over the approaching months, significantly for pastoralist communities.
Early warning programs had predicted this months earlier
As Inter Press Service (IPS) reported, regardless of the conflicts within the area,
The world had a chance to save lots of hundreds of lives which can be being misplaced in elements of Somalia because of the famine, if solely the donor group had paid consideration to the early warning programs that predicted it eight months in the past.
…
There was a catastrophic breakdown of the world’s collective accountability to behave. 3,500 individuals a day are fleeing Somalia and arriving in elements of Ethiopia and Kenya which can be struggling one of many driest years in six a long time. Meals, water and emergency support are desperately wanted. By the point the U.N. calls it a famine it’s already a sign of enormous scale lack of life,Oxfam mentioned.
Understanding about this stuff prematurely is important by way of lives, prices and preparedness. The US authorities company USAID’s Famine Early Warning System Community had predicted the disaster in November 2010, noting that
meals safety outcomes are prone to worsen, significantly among the many poorest households whose coping capability is probably the most restricted.
In areas at‐threat of worsening meals safety, households might require livelihood help to forestall asset loss, family meals deficits, and unfavourable coping. Potential interventions in pastoral areas embrace rehabilitation of water factors (boreholes), elevated veterinary companies concentrating on the dry season grazing areas, industrial off‐take applications, and vitamin help applications concentrating on poorer households. Within the cropping southwest marginal areas of Kenya, and in Rwanda and Burundi, the dimensions‐up of useful resource switch applications could also be required to attenuate the meals safety impacts of the La Niña occasion [that was observed at the end of 2010].
Large funding shortfall — assuming anybody cares
As worldwide humanitarian and growth group Oxfam defined, many (typically easy) preventative actions might have been taken, assuming funds had been obtainable earlier:
Each time there may be an indicator of such a catastrophe, we should not solely sit and look forward to the emergency response. We will conveniently make investments the funds by placing irrigation programs in place, vaccinating individuals, particularly kids, towards anticipated illnesses, and creating correct infrastructure for use in case there may be want for meals provide,mentioned [Anna Ridout, Oxfam’s spokesperson]
However, as Oxfam notes in one other article, donors and governments fail to ship on East Africa support effort:
The general humanitarian necessities for the area this yr, in response to the UN appeals, are $1.87 billion. These are to this point 45 p.c funded, leaving a niche of over $1 billion nonetheless remaining: gaps of $332m and $296m for the Kenya and Somalia UN appeals respectively, and $398m for the government-run enchantment in Ethiopia
Within the final two weeks there have been new pledges of $205m, leaving a niche of $800m nonetheless remaining.
The UK has pledged an estimated $145m prior to now two weeks – nearly 15 p.c of what’s wanted. The EU has pledged round $8m to this point, with extra anticipated within the coming days. Spain has pledged almost $10m, Germany round $8.5m. France has to this point not pledged any new cash, and Denmark and Italy have mentioned no vital new sums can be found.
However it’s not simply the worldwide group. Numerous actors within the area additionally face criticism and query. For instance, because the above IPS article had additionally famous, the results of the drought had been made worse by the Al Shabaab militia group in Somalia, which had blocked donor companies from working inside its territories in 2009 — now the famine zones. Admittedly, the extremist group not too long ago lifted its ban, as IPS additionally famous.
One other instance is the governments of the affected nations in addition to the African Union. Ugandan journalist, Rosebell Kagumire, writing for Oxfam, famous that the African Union had complained about lack of funds as a result of governments haven’t put sufficient cash in. Though Kenya opened its borders for an inflow of Somalian refugees, Kagumire criticized the response as missing urgency and never being efficient.
One of many worst crises in latest historical past
The disaster is among the worst in latest historical past:
In comparison with earlier famines, the present scenario in Somalia compares or exceeds these reported throughout latest years in Niger (2005), Ethiopia (2001), Sudan (1998) and Somalia (1992). Nonetheless, that is probably the most extreme meals safety disaster in Africa because the 1991/92 Somalia famine, in response to the U.N. Between January and June this yr, 300,000 individuals in Mogadishu got meals help by humanitarian companies on a month-to-month foundation. Roughly 100,000 malnourished kids had been handled by way of some 418 vitamin centres in south Somalia from January to Might 2011.
…
The present disaster in Somalia is anticipated to have an more and more devastating impact on different nations within the area. Nonetheless, usually, the Horn of Africa has 11.5 million individuals in disaster, together with the three.7 million in Somalia.
